While many space-saving fitness solutions often cut corners in functionality, the MAJOR FITNESS F35 offers no such compromise. This folding power rack, when paired with weight plates, offers over 30 different exercises, going up to 80 different exercises when combined with additional accessories. It successfully integrates four distinct training systems: a cable crossover system, a power rack, a multi-grip pull-up bar, and a landmine. This amalgamation is not just about adding numbers to the list of possible exercises; it’s about ensuring that users can engage comprehensively with different muscle groups and workout styles.

Firstly, the cable crossover system in the F35 is a standout feature. It allows for a variety of exercises that target multiple muscle groups. Users can engage in exercises like cable flys, tricep pushdowns, and bicep curls. This system is particularly beneficial for those looking to engage in isolation exercises that focus on specific muscle groups, offering a level of workout specificity that’s often missing in home gym setups. The cable system can be both height as well as angle-adjusted (with 15 height adjustments) and has a max weight capacity of 132 lbs, offering a safe experience even for intense workouts.

Next, the power rack component of the F35 is central to its functionality. It enables classic strength training exercises such as squats, bench presses, and deadlifts. The power rack is designed to support heavy weights, catering to both beginners and advanced lifters. This feature is crucial for users focusing on compound movements that work multiple muscle groups simultaneously, providing the foundation for strength and muscle-building workouts. The J-hooks and safety arms have up to 13 different height adjustments to choose from, and the J-hook itself can withstand a whopping 660 lbs of weight for those monster deadlifts.

The multi-grip pull-up bar is another versatile feature. It accommodates a variety of grip positions – wide, narrow, and neutral – allowing users to target different parts of their upper body, especially the back, biceps, and shoulders. Exercises such as pull-ups and chin-ups are essential for developing upper body strength and are a staple in many workout routines.

Lastly, the inclusion of a landmine adds a dynamic component to the F35. This feature allows for rotational exercises that are often overlooked in standard gym setups. Users can perform landmine presses, rows, and rotational movements, which are excellent for core strengthening and functional fitness.

Yamaha Design Lab The Gripper lets you exercise your fingers like a saxophone player

Yamaha is a brand that evokes two different images depending on who you ask. Some might know it best for its musical instruments and audio equipment, while motorists might be more familiar with its motorcycles. Although they seem to have nothing in common other than their name, they do share a common passion for well-designed products. There are many when the two companies come together to put pool their creative minds and come up with designs that showcase their shared passions and visions. This hand grip concept is one such example, combining expertise in musical instruments and metalwork to create an odd-looking hand exercising tool that you might wish you could buy someday.

Designer: Yamaha Design Laboratory

A hand gripper is definitely an odd choice for a product from both Yamaha companies, even if it’s just a concept. Then again, whether you’re playing musical instruments or driving a motorcycle, you need to have dexterous hands. Regularly exercising them is one way of maintaining or building up hand and wrist strength, and hand grips like these are one of the most common ways to do that.

Of course, “The Gripper” is clearly not your typical hand grip. The most common hand grips are just two plastic or padded grips with a coiled metal in between for resistance, though there are more sophisticated ones that use buttons with springs for each finger. Yamaha Design Lab’s concept mixes these two types together in a rather eccentric way that makes The Gripper look more like a musical instrument than a tool.

There is a typical palm grip, though it is made of natural sculpted wood that gives it a warm and soft touch in contrast to plastic or rubber. It contrasts with the cold metal pipes that make up the actual grip that branches out into five different paths, one for each finger, including the thumb. Rather than simple buttons, however, each “key” is a concave metal disc that lets your finger rest on it securely without fear of slipping off. This gives the finger grips an unusual aesthetic that makes them look like the same keys on a saxophone or trumpet. In fact, you can operate each key separately like on those instruments, letting you move and exercise each finger differently.

There is also a mechanism that lets you adjust the length of each pipe to accommodate different finger lengths. This rather unusual design helps increase the tension for better exercise while also offering a unique feeling of delicate manipulation for every finger. In other words, it creates a whole new experience that provides stress relief and exercise in an aesthetically pleasing and interesting package. Unfortunately, The Gripper is fated to remain a concept unless Yamaha changes its mind after receiving strong demand for such a quirky design.

Modular home fitness equipment also serves as a low table when not in use

There has been a rise in interest in personal fitness in the past few years, which naturally meant a rise in home fitness equipment products as well. This category was once populated by treadmills and stationary bikes, but there is also a variety of other machines or designs that try to assist in a number of exercises. Many of these pieces of equipment take up a lot of space in your home or might be too complicated to use. On the other hand, smaller exercise tools usually cover one or two exercises only, forcing you to buy other kinds that will end up taking up just as much space. There are quite a few fitness products that try to condense all these things into a more compact design, but this rather creative solution approaches that problem from a different angle and allows you to use it as a piece of furniture on days you’re not exercising.

Designer: TRUS

One of the few advantages of going to a gym is the availability of different machines that exercise different parts of your body. That variety is hard to pull off at home with single equipment that focuses on only two or three types of exercises. It might be impossible to really fit all the exercise machines into a single piece of equipment, but there are certain ways to deliver the same kind of workout by using different movements instead.

The TRUS Box uses that principle and gives it a slightly different twist. At first glance, it looks just like a low coffee table or shelf, which is actually part of its appeal. In reality, however, it separates into different parts that you can reconfigure and connect with different accessories to allow you to perform different sets of exercises that cover cardio, strength, aerobics, and everything in between.

For example, if you take one of the top wooden panels and attach the removable feet under it, you get a low stepping board. If you run one of the resistance ropes under it, you can start doing biceps curls instead. The main body can be used as a jumping box, for bench pushups, and more. There’s definitely a lot of flexibility in how you can mix and match pieces for different exercises while also using some parts on their own, such as the door anchors for curls and presses.

As mentioned, you can also use the TRUS Box as a piece of furniture, though you’ll definitely have to make sure that the wooden surfaces are clean before placing food or drinks on top. The box also acts as a storage bin for the exercise bar, ropes, and anything else that can fit. The compact size of the box makes it possible to even stash it inside the car trunk if you ever want to work out elsewhere. The versatility of the design makes TRUS an interesting product, not just because of the exercises it enables but also because it lets you reuse the space that it occupies for something else.

Unitree is a company better known for its robotics, particularly its quadruped robots, not unlike Boston Dynamic’s Spot. That, however, isn’t its only creation, and it has been able to apply the fruits of its inventions and research into something so unrelated but perhaps even more meaningful for regular people. That is the Unitree PUMP, a new kind of portable exercise machine that can replace almost all your gym equipment in training 90% of your muscle groups, whether at home, in the office, or in a hotel room.

At the heart of the PUMP is the robotics company’s unique motor system that can adjust its resistance up to 44lbs (20kg) to give you the most efficient workout, unlike your typical elastic resistance bands. You no longer have to suffer too much resistance or no resistance at all, allowing you to have a consistent pump every time you lift or pull. On a full charge, the motor can last 1,000 reps, and any USB-C power bank can extend your workout in a flash. When you work out, you generate energy that PUMP can convert into electricity. This electricity, in turn, can be used to charge other devices, such as your smartphone. With one press of the Power Generation button, you can turn the PUMP into a makeshift power bank for your mobile device.

Concentric Mode – You can customize resistance from 11 – 44lbs (5-20kg) and a ratio from 0-50%.

Eccentric Mode – Gives you more burn when you’re releasing the weight, giving your muscles more time under pressure.

Constant Mode – Adjust the resistance range from 4.4 – 44lbs (2-20kg). The resistance will be the same whether you’re pulling the rope out, or releasing it back in.

Chain Mode – Choose resistance from 4.4 – 44lbs (2-20kg), but it allows you to schedule resistance and let PUMP adjust resistance automatically while you train.

The best feature of the PUMP, however, is its size. At only 700g and 10cm wide, the box can easily fit in any bag or suitcase. It can even fit in a pocket if you have one large enough to hold it. It can also anchor to almost anything, from door frames to floor to even your foot. This simple configuration is already enough to support multiple exercises, like bicep curls, standing rows, squats, rows, and so much more. Additionally, PUMP offers four training modes, including concentric, eccentric, constant, and chain, each with its own resistance setting. Fitness mirrors are not completely new, but they experienced a spike in interest and popularity in the past months as people tried to cope with having no access to gyms or personal trainers at home. The idea is to have a device that lets you communicate with a remote trainer while you go through your exercises at home. The mirror acts as a display that guides you through the reps while a trainer watches you from the other side of the wire. There are already quite a few of these in the market, but Fiture believes it has a better chance of ending up in your house because of two differentiating features.

The first and the most apparent is that the Fiture fitness mirror actually looks more like a fancy home mirror than a machine masquerading as one. While the generically named “The Mirror” also lays claim to that title, the Fiture does one better by offering five colorways to match your decor or wallpaper. The shape of the mirror itself is more visually pleasing, employing rounded corners and brushed metal surfaces to make the frame look more aesthetic. The U-shaped legs provide stability when the mirror isn’t mounted on the wall while also giving it a more distinctive style.

Unlike other fitness mirrors, however, the Fiture isn’t a two-way mirror into your house, one of the biggest concerns interested buyers have. It’s for this purpose that the company invented what it calls “Motion Engine Technology” to protect your privacy. In a nutshell, the mirror and your trainer only see skeleton points as you move, so you can work out with bed hair, and no one will be the wiser. When not in use, you can even put on the magnetic camera cover to completely block out even this AI-based technology.
